The industrial filters market in Nigeria is expanding, driven by the need for efficient filtration solutions in industries such as manufacturing, oil and gas, and water treatment. Filters are essential for removing contaminants and ensuring the quality and safety of industrial processes and products. The market benefits from the increasing focus on environmental regulations and sustainability. Innovations in filter materials and designs are enhancing their effectiveness and durability.
The Nigeria industrial filters market is propelled by the need for clean and contaminant-free processes in industries such as oil and gas, chemicals, and food and beverages. Industrial filters are essential for removing impurities and ensuring product quality. The increasing focus on environmental regulations and sustainability also drives the demand for advanced filtration solutions.
The Nigeria industrial filters market confronts challenges related to the lack of adequate infrastructure for waste management and environmental protection. Inefficient disposal practices and inadequate recycling facilities increase operational costs for industrial filter manufacturers.
Government policies aim to promote the use of industrial filters for air and water purification. Standards for filter efficiency and emissions control are enforced, and incentives are provided for companies investing in clean technologies and filter manufacturing.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
